January results - two more wins!
Hellifield Hotshots had a busy week with two games, a 2nd Rd Naylor Team Handicap Knockout fixture against First Division opponents Lothersdale Nomads "B" as well as their Division 3 league fixture against Crossflats "C", in the Keighley & District T.T. League
The Handicap game was played at Keighley T.T. Centre last Weds. where Hellifield overcame their opponents 407 to 388 pts. in an epic struggle.
With the handicap giving a net start of 215pts, Hotshots effectively received almost 12 pts start in each of the 18 games.
Nomads' Keith Wilkinson, arguably the second best player in the Keighley League, kept his side in the frame, but with young Ben Lee achieving a commendable return, not just in his two games against Keith, it left Hotshots' John Flitcroft to achieve almost parity against both Martin Connolly and David Adams. to clinch victory.
Neither Lothersdale players were, understandably, prepared to play an open attacking game, so both of his games were full of lengthy rallies with each player trying to out manoeuvre the other, looking for that elusive opening to win each point.
John held his nerve and used his experience to achieve the required results and clinch the hard fought tie for Hellifield, ignoring some gamesmanship from Martin!
Bill Wright found the going tough, but kept battling to the end of each game. His points tally achieved was vital to the teams' success.
Hotshots play Wilsden, another first division side, at home in the quarter final round on Friday 19th February 2010.

On Friday 29th January Hotshots returned to League action with a home game in the 3rd Division against Crossflats "C".
In the away fixture, last October, Hellifield came away with a close 6 - 4 victory, so really needed to improve on this result to maintain their challenge near the top of the 3rd Division.
The team of John Flitcroft, Ben Lee and Sam Wright achieved an 8 - 2 victory, with singles wins for John (3) and Ben and Sam (2 each). John and Ben combined to take the doubles game.
Ben and Sam showed great improvement in their singles wins, with excellent shot selection, and at last realising not to gift their opponents cheap points. The resulting pressure exerted on their opponents contributed to these valuable wins.
This result keeps Hotshots in second place in the 3rd Division, with 79 pts, behind Haworth Penguins, with 88 pts. Both have now played 11 out of the 20 league matches.
